Assuming you have the time, tear all 4 calipers apart and examine for having Stainless bore lining, hard to believe that these old car do NOT have the lining by this time....
so you can then buy O ring pistons and seals/kit from VBP.....
they work like a charm....and toss the springs from behind the pistons....
